Ice Well

A circular underground structure covered with a dome, which was used to store the ice obtained from the Riu Negre (river) or from the Bòfia cave. It was in use from the 17th to the 19th century. Over the coldest months, the ice was kept in the well and from spring to autumn it was sold.
